Now’s your chance to grab a signed and dedicated copy of A Stocking Full of Spies for Christmas!

If you missed out on my pre-order campaign with Daunt Books … it’s back for a limited time only! From today until the 3rd of December, you can order a signed and personalised copy of A Stocking Full of Spies from the Daunt Books website.

Waterstones Piccadilly Christmas signing

For my final event of the year, I’m coming to the Waterstones Piccadilly Christmas signing on the 4th of December from 6-8pm.
